<h2>The Science Behind The Canine Cone Of Comfort</h2>

<p>So, what exactly is a canine cone of comfort? Simply put, it's a modified Elizabethan collar or E-collar that provides a comfortable, padded, and supportive way for dogs to heal after surgery or injury. Developed by veterinarians and pet owners together, these cones have become an essential part of post-operative care.</p>

<p>Modern canine cones of comfort come in various shapes, sizes, and materials, ensuring a snug and comfortable fit for any breed or size of dog. Some cones are designed specifically for dogs with sensitive skin, while others are made with antimicrobial materials to prevent infection.</p>

<h2>Designing The Perfect Canine Cone Of Comfort</h2>

<p>As pet owners and manufacturers continue to innovate, the design of canine cones of comfort has evolved significantly. From soft, washable materials to adjustable Velcro straps, these cones are now more comfortable and practical than ever.</p>

<p>Makers of canine cones of comfort have also incorporated various features, such as:</p>

<ul>
  <li>Anti-slip bases to prevent cones from slipping or sliding</li>
  <li>Padded interiors to reduce irritation and discomfort</li>
  <li>Sleek designs that minimize visibility</li>
  <li>Ergonomic shapes that promote comfort and movement</li>
</ul>
